Резервное копирование: отправьте sql на mssqlserver:
резервная база данных <имя вашей базы данных> на диск='имя файла резервной копии' с помощью init
Примечание. 1. Имя файла резервной копии должно быть абсолютным путем.
2. Файл резервной копии может указывать только путь на компьютере, на котором расположен mssqlserver. mssql поддерживает резервное копирование в сетевые расположения.
восстанавливаться:
восстановить базу данных <имя вашей базы данных> с диска = 'имя файла резервной копии' с заменой
Следует отметить, что при выполнении восстановления базы данных восстанавливаемая база данных не должна иметь никаких клиентских подключений, в том числе и самой себя (подключения, инициировавшего команду восстановления базы данных). Чтобы использовать восстановление, вы можете подключиться к главной библиотеке и затем отправить команду восстановления.
В противном случае оно обязательно потерпит неудачу.
Как использовать его в JSP
-------------------------------------------------- ------------------------------------ Вы использовали это!
<%
Сначала необходимо подключиться к объекту Connection!
Мне просто нужно сначала установить соединение с базой данных, а затем напрямую использовать мой оператор на странице jsp.
пытаться{
String sql="резервное копирование базы данных xncsims на диск='d:\xncback.dat'";
st=con.createStatement();
rs=st.executeQuery(sql)
;
catch(SQLException e){ System.out.println(e.toString());}
catch(Exception e){ System.out.println(e.toString());}
%>
rs=st.executeQuery(sql);
Здесь вы отправляете оператор SQL в базу данных для выполнения.